Fencing involves a bit more than simply erecting a few panels and hoping things go smoothly. The kind of fence you pick out needs to work for you and your home. There's traditional featheredge, robust closeboard, or something more decorative like picket or trellis, depending on what you're after. Some individuals pick timber for its natural look, while others tend to go for composite or metal because they're so durable and easy to care for.

When you're getting prices for fencing work, make certain that you're clear on what's included, not just how cheap or expensive it looks. Right, so some quotes will cover getting rid of the old fence and leaving the area tidy, but others might just leave you with a load of rubble and a broom. It's always a good shout to ask a few things before you go ahead - like what sort of timber they're using, if it's been pressure treated, and how long the whole thing's expected to take.

It's easy to forget about the planning aspect of fencing projects, but it's vital for a smooth build. If your fence borders a public footpath or adjoins another person's property, you will likely have some rules to follow or permissions to arrange. With years of experience, fencing contractors tend to know the local council's guidelines and will often give you a heads-up if something's likely to cause trouble.

Painting or staining a new fence is a wise play if you want it to age well and still look tidy, but give it a bit of time so the boards can shake off any lingering damp before you seal them in. Going in too soon can trap moisture inside the timber, and that's asking for trouble, particularly with the changeable weather patterns in Minster-on-Sea. When your fence is fully dry and prepped, applying a decent stain or paint will do wonders - it will look better and stay protected from the weather.
